No matter which one of the XDCAM HD F3xx series camcorders you own, this DVD workshop is the easiest way to learn both the fundamentals and advanced features of your new camera and its state-of-the-art tapeless workflow. This 2-hour workshop includes tutorials, step-by-step examples, and detailed instructions covering the most important aspects of camera setup, menus, shooting techniques, clip naming, time-lapse, slow-motion, scene files, and more.
